Non-Uniform Memory Access Model (NUMA)
In shared memory multiprocessor systems, local memories are able to be connected with every processor. The collection of all local memories forms the universal memory being shared. In this manner global memory is distributed to all processors. In this case the access to a local memory is consistent for its related processor as it is connected to the local memory. But if one reference is to local memory of another remote processor, then the access isn't uniform. It depends on the location of memory. So, all memory words are not accessed consistently.
